Haiti Rule of Law Initiative: INL seeks sustainable, informed and well developed approaches that will assist the newly established Judicial Inspection Unit (JIU)--within the Superior Council of the Judiciary (CSPJ)--which is responsible for vetting judges and addressing misconduct and corruption, analyzing past conduct, and ensuring the professional conduct and integrity of Haitian judges. The overall objective of this grant is to support the creation of a robust, independent JIU within the CSPJ to elevate the quality of jurisprudence across the country. Special attention should be given to training the JIU to understand and enforce the proper role and expectations of a judge, including ethics and professional conduct under Haiti's current and proposed laws and procedures.
